Read moreThe place is tucked around the corner of college street. Can be a little difficult to spot. Its opposite to Adi Mohini Mohan Kanjilal. It is one of the oldest restaurant in college street. You will get that old rustic feeling the moment you step in. Food menu is not that wide but you get the usual street foods of Kolkata and they are good. They are famous for their Fish Fries and Kobiraji. We had ordered one kobiraji. Taste wise was quite good and it was quite big. One will be good enough for once person. Also ordered some mixed noodles and mutton kosha. Both tasted quite nice. Liked it. The waiter's behaviour as very good. I had only problem. They are a cash only place. Read moreThis is a well known, old eatery situated in the entrance of the college street area, Kolkata.
We ordered Fish Kabiraji. The taste was not so great or not too bad either. I can't say if those are made using Kolkata bhetki but the quantity of fish was very underwhelming as compared to that of the egg batter over the fish.
The behaviour of the server, lady in the country were very good.
The ambience of the place is like a old school Kolkata eatery, which it is actually. So there is no Air conditioning available.
They prefer cash over UPI.
As I tried only one dish from the restaurant that too only once, hence I can't say much about food items. If you are in the college street area and you're looking for a place for some fried snacks then you could give it a try. You shouldn't go there "only for the old World charm".
